Clemson will also play Gonzaga on Nov. 22 in Orlando, Fla. as part of the Old Spice Classic.
Clemson graduates both Andre Young and Tanner Smith from last season’s team.
“We have a very challenging schedule,” Brownell said. “We’re unbelievably excited to bring Purdue and Arizona to Littlejohn Coliseum. They’re perennial NCAA teams. It’s unbelievably hard to get those kind of games at home. Hopefully our fans will understand how special that is.”
ACC play begins on Jan. 5 when Clemson hosts Florida State.
Clemson travels to Duke on Jan. 8 and hosts North Carolina on Feb. 28.
The ACC has expanded the conference schedule to 18 games this season.
Clemson’s ACC schedule features home-and-home series against Boston College, Florida State, Georgia Tech, Miami, NC State, Virginia and Virginia Tech.
